Many thrift stores are nonprofit organizations that give back to the community. For example, Goodwill provides jobs for people with disabilities and offers job training programs. They also donate some of their profits to a variety of charities.

In addition to donating clothing and other items to Goodwill, you can find a wide range of items at these thrift stores. You'll find used books, furniture, toys and more.

Some thrift stores specialise in certain types of items. For instance, you'll find a lot of kids' clothes and books at the Salvation Army.

TOTUM is the new name for the NUS discount service, which previously was called NUS Discounts. It has been given a refresh and you can visit TOTUM here.
